@Valera_QT said in Can't install Qt - connection refused during installation:
I checked commercial - and no problems.
Commercial downloads go through a different server by default.
Open source users can pick a different server (mirror) too: https://wiki.qt.io/Online_Installer_4.x#Selecting_a_mirror_for_opensource
